Why Waterproof Laminate Works in Bathrooms
Bathroom laminate flooring has come a long way since its early iterations struggled with moisture exposure. Today's premium options feature advanced locking mechanisms and sealed edges that prevent water from seeping into the core layers where damage typically begins. This innovation means you can install laminate flooring in bathrooms without worrying about the typical concerns that once kept homeowners away.
The technology behind waterproof laminate involves multiple protective layers working together to repel moisture while maintaining structural integrity. The top wear layer resists scratches and scuffs from daily use, while the decorative layer provides the authentic wood or stone appearance you want. Beneath these sits a dense core that remains stable even when exposed to humidity changes common in bathrooms.
What makes bathroom laminate flooring particularly appealing is its ability to handle the unique challenges of wet areas. Unlike traditional laminate that swelled and warped after prolonged moisture exposure, modern waterproof versions can withstand standing water, steam from hot showers, and occasional spills without showing damage. This resilience makes them ideal for busy households where bathrooms see constant use throughout the day.
The installation process has also improved significantly. Many waterproof laminate options now feature click-lock systems that allow for floating installations over existing subfloors, which means you can upgrade your bathroom floor without major construction work or extended downtime.
Styles and Designs Available
When shopping for bathroom laminate flooring, you'll find an incredible variety of styles to match any design aesthetic. From rustic farmhouse looks to sleek modern finishes, there's a waterproof laminate option that complements your vision perfectly.
Wood-look laminates remain the most popular choice for bathrooms, offering the warmth and natural beauty of real wood without the maintenance headaches. These come in various plank widths and lengths, allowing you to create different visual effects depending on your space size and layout preferences.
Stone-look laminate options have gained tremendous popularity for bathroom applications. These simulate the appearance of marble, slate, or travertine while providing superior moisture resistance compared to natural stone. The versatility of stone-look designs means you can achieve a luxurious spa-like atmosphere without the premium price tag associated with genuine stone flooring.
For those seeking something unique, textured laminate options add depth and character to bathroom floors. These feature embossed surfaces that mimic the grain patterns of real wood or the subtle variations found in natural materials, adding visual interest underfoot while providing better traction in wet conditions.
Color options range from light, airy tones that make small bathrooms feel larger to rich, dark shades that create dramatic, sophisticated spaces. The key is choosing a color palette that complements your bathroom fixtures, tiles, and overall design scheme.
Installation Considerations for Bathroom Spaces
Proper installation is crucial for maximizing the performance of bathroom laminate flooring. While many waterproof options are forgiving during installation, attention to detail during this phase ensures long-lasting results.
Moisture barriers play a critical role in bathroom installations, especially when installing over concrete subfloors or in basements where ground moisture can be an issue. A quality underlayment not only provides sound dampening but also creates an additional moisture barrier that protects your flooring investment.
Expansion gaps are another important consideration. Laminate flooring needs room to expand and contract with temperature and humidity changes, so maintaining proper gaps around the perimeter of the bathroom is essential for preventing buckling or warping over time.
Door clearances should be measured carefully before installation. Bathroom doors often need to be trimmed slightly to accommodate laminate flooring thickness while ensuring smooth operation without catching on the new floor surface.
Maintenance and Care Tips
Keeping your waterproof laminate flooring looking its best requires minimal effort compared to other bathroom flooring options. Regular sweeping or vacuuming removes dirt and debris that can scratch the surface over time.
Mopping with a damp cloth and mild detergent is all that's needed for routine cleaning. Avoid using excessive water, even though your laminate is water-resistant, as prolonged exposure to standing water can eventually affect the edges and seams.
Quickly wiping up spills prevents moisture from seeping into joints where damage might occur. This is especially important in bathrooms where water splashes are common during bathing routines.
Using felt pads under furniture legs and avoiding dragging heavy objects across the surface helps maintain the pristine appearance of your bathroom laminate flooring for years to come.
Frequently Asked Questions
How long does waterproof laminate flooring last in a bathroom?
With proper installation and maintenance, waterproof laminate flooring can last 15 to 25 years in bathroom environments. Higher-quality products often come with warranties spanning 10 to 25 years, reflecting their expected lifespan under normal usage conditions.
Can I install waterproof laminate over tile in the bathroom?
Yes, you can install waterproof laminate directly over existing ceramic or porcelain tile as long as the surface is level and clean. This makes it an excellent option for updating bathrooms without removing old tile, saving both time and money on your renovation project.
Is waterproof laminate slippery when wet?
Most waterproof laminate options have textured surfaces that provide good traction even when wet. If you're concerned about slipperiness, especially in showers or near bathtubs, look for products with higher coefficients of friction or consider adding bath mats in high-traffic areas.
How do I repair a damaged plank of bathroom laminate flooring?
Most waterproof laminate systems allow for individual plank replacement without removing the entire floor. Simply unclick the damaged plank and replace it with a new one from your leftover materials, making repairs quick and relatively easy to accomplish.
Can waterproof laminate handle steam from hot showers?
Yes, modern waterproof laminate flooring is designed to withstand steam and humidity levels typical of bathroom environments. The sealed edges and moisture-resistant core prevent steam penetration that could otherwise cause swelling or warping over time.
